Parking your vehicle
WARNING
. Never leave unattended children
or pets in the vehicle. They could
accidentally injure themselves or
others through inadvertent op-
eration of the vehicle. Also, on
hot or sunny days, the tempera-
ture in a closed vehicle could
quickly become high enough to
cause severe or possibly fatal
injuries to them.
. Do no t p ark the veh icle over
flammable materials such as dry
grass, waste paper or rags, as
they may burn easily if they come
near hot engine or exhaust sys-
tem parts.
. Be sure to stop the engine if you
take a nap in the vehicle. If
engine exhaust gas enters the
passenger compartment, occu-
pants in the vehicle could die
from carbon monoxide (CO) con-
tained in the exhaust gas.
& Electronic parking brake
1) Parking brake switch
2) Hill Holder switch
3) Indicator light
WARNING
. Before exiting the vehicle, make
sure that you turn off the engine.
Otherwise, the parking brake
may be released and an accident
may occur.
. If the brake system warning light
flashes, the electronic parking
brake system may be malfunc-
tioning. Immediately st op your
vehicle in a safe location, use
tire stops under the tires to
prevent the vehicle from moving
and contact your SUBARU deal-
er.
CAUTION
. When the electronic parking
brake system has a malfunction
and the parking brake cannot be
applied, contact your SUBARU
dealer immediately for an inspec-
tion. If you have to park your
vehicle in such conditions, per-
form the following procedure.
Stop your vehicle in a flat
location.
Shift the shift lever in the 1
or reverse position (MT mod-
els).
Shift the select lever in the P
position (AT or CVT models).
When the select lever cannot
be shifted into the P posi-
tion, you must release shift
lock. Refer to Shift lock func-
tion F7-25.
Use tire stops under the tires
to prevent the vehicle from
moving.
